Produktbeschreibungen

Kurzbeschreibung

One in ten women of childbearing age is affected by Polcystic Ovarian Syndrome (PCOS) to some degree, and many suffer from serious symptoms, such as infertility, early miscarriage, chronic pelvic pain, weight gain, high blood pressure, and migraines. PCOS is by far the most common hormone imbalance in women of this age group, yet few women understand the threat it poses to their health - or how to prevent it. In "A Patient's Guide to PCOS", Dr. Walter Futterweit, the foremost authority on PCOS in America, tells women everything they need to know about this condition and how to treat it. Drawing on his twenty-five years researching and treating the condition and his ongoing long-term study of more than a thousand women with PCOS, Futterweit discusses: what PCOS is and how it affects your body; what to eat and how to exercise to control PCOS; all the treatment options, including the latest drug therapies; how to reverse PCOS-induced infertility and restore healthy skin and hair; and resources for preventing, diagnosing, and treating PCOS.

Finally, a survival guide for PCOS sufferers 26. März 2006
Von M. Lancet - Veröffentlicht auf Amazon.com
Format:Taschenbuch
I was recently diagnosed with PCOS at the age of 29 and after reading this book, realize that I have probably have had this since I started puberty! I was diagnosed two months before this book came out and finally received my copy the other day...I never anticipated a book so much. Finally, I have a guide book for this syndrome! Dr. Futterweit is one of the nation's foremost authorities on this condition and has spent his life researching and treating this condition. This book is the ultimate guide to understanding PCOS, getting a correct diagnosis (as symptoms are variable among all women and are sometimes diagnosed incorrectly), eating and exercise habits to help reverse the condition, as well as strategies for alleviating many other horrible symptoms like excess facial hair, acne, thinning scalp hair, etc. As I devoured this book I found myself saying over and over, "wow, this is my life". The book is written in such a great tone. While some of the 'understanding PCOS' parts are very medical, it's not so filled with medical jargon that you won't understand it. It is evident that Dr. Futterweit truly cares about women with this condition and wants to educate us and give us hope! If you are like me, I am only discovering the full fledged condition as a result of going off the pill in hopes of getting pregnant. There are parts of this book dedicated to Getting Pregnant, Staying Pregnant (PCOS sufferers have increased chances of miscarriage), gestational diabetes, etc.

I feel this book has given me a wealth of information, some of which I intend to share with my primary care physician and ob gyn. I also found that a great compliment to this book in terms of dietary guidelines is Dr. Jennie Brand-Miller's The New Glucose Revolution Guide to Living Well with PCOS. I had no idea that due to this condition I have a form of insulin resistance and I've battled weight all my life. It turns out the usual low fat diets that tend to be higher carbohydrate are one of the worst ways that PCOS sufferers can handle their diet. I've already found much success with a low glycemic index diet in just 6 weeks and am startled at how much my overall quality of life has improved with Dr. Futterweit's strategies which are well defined in this book. If you are recently diagnosed or have had this condition for years without much success at battling the symptoms, this book is for you. I can confidently say that I'm on the road to battling this syndrome with education and a newfound lifestyle.

This book can save your life! 7. Mai 2006
Von Dreamer2008 - Veröffentlicht auf Amazon.com
Format:Taschenbuch|Von Amazon bestätigter Kauf
This book is wonderful! I've been learning more and more about PCOS, little by little, since being diagnosed with it four years ago. I had problems with PCOS symptoms since I was a teenager, but no doctors knew what PCOS was at that time. We are so lucky to have all of the information on PCOS now, and that doctors are taking women with PCOS symptoms seriously.

This book is extremely informative and helpful! Although I've been gradually learning more about PCOS, there is still a lot that I need to know -- and this book covers just about everything you need to know. I really like how things are explained, so that you can understand what your body is going through and why certain things happen because of PCOS.

Great eating plan, and helpful hints on how to stick to a healthy plan too. The glycemic index is great to have on hand. I've heard a lot of success stories from women who have eaten by this index, and by following plans similar to the eating plan listed in this book.

I wish that more would have been shared about Femara being a lot more successful fertility drug for women with PCOS, who are Clomid resistant. Also, that Metformin isn't a magic pill for everyone...it won't give everyone a regular cycle or help everyone get pregnant. The same goes for Clomid. It would be good to also mention that there are two different forms of Metformin -- the "regular" Metformin, and the Metformin ER (Extended Release). Metformin ER has few to no side effects, unlike the regular Metformin.

If you want to know more about PCOS, and want to take control of your health, definitely buy this book! It is literally a life saver!
